ARCTIS Release Second Single + Official Video for Lambretta Cover ‘Bimbo’

Posted by tarjavirmakari on September 26, 2024
Posted in: News. Tagged: ARCTIS. Leave a comment
[Photo credit: Harri Luostarinen]

After the release of their first energy packed debut single, “I’ll Give You Hell”, Finnish modern metal act ARCTIS is ready to unleash their second single taken from their upcoming self-titled debut album, out November 1, 2024 via Napalm Records. The new track is a cover of Swedish alternative rock band Lambretta’s hit single “Bimbo”, which has amassed over five million streams to date in its original form. ARCTIS are set to add to the song’s impressive reception with the release of their own rendition alongside a new official music video.
 
ARCTIS fuses nature and technology, inspired by Finland’s seasonal extremes, capturing the imagination of fans through storytelling that goes beyond the music itself. With their talent, the band will soon head out on a tour with Finnish metal masters Apocalyptica to present their self-titled debut album live on stage – cementing their status as a must-see act. Arctis was produced by Jimmy Westerlund (Sturm und Drang), mixed by Stefan Glaumann (Rammstein), and mastered by Svante Forsbäck (Rammstein).

Drawing inspiration on northern themes as metaphors, Arctis explores mental struggles and the internal battles within modern chaos. The strong opener, “I’ll Give You Hell”, delves into the complexities of romance, highlighting the inevitable downfall that arises from a relationship, where honesty and commitment are lacking. With a 2000s pop-rock vibe, “Remedy” addresses drug addiction and the steep price one is willing to pay for it. The mystical “Tell Me Why” paints a starry landscape of anger and self-deception while the enchanting “Frozen Swan” showcases personal musical talent while exploring the concept of self-freedom. This smoothly transitions into the upbeat “Fire”, which explores the risks of drug consumption, before flowing seamlessly into “When The Lights Go Out” lyrically exploring nocturnal metaphors through vivid passages. Closing the album, “Theatre Of Tragedy” features powerful guitar riffs, underscoring the limitations of personal human struggle.

EIVØR Announces North American Headlining Tour, with Special Guest SYLVAINE

Posted by tarjavirmakari on September 26, 2024
Posted in: News. Tagged: EIVØR, SYLVAINE. Leave a comment

Photos by Akira H. Carré @akhclight

Eivør performs on the world’s largest stages. She has serenaded crowds at the UEFA Champions League, bowled over The Game Awards with her songs from God of War: Ragnarök, starred in the hit Netflix series The Last Kingdom and opened for Heilung at a sold-out Red Rocks.

This fall, the Faroe Island superstar is treating her many admirers all across Europe to her new album’s cosmic orchestrations and dark electronics with support from her Season of Mist labelmate Sylvaine. Today, Eivør is revealing that she’ll be sharing this experience of ENN with her fans in North America early next year.    

“I am thrilled to announce that I will be bringing my ENN album tour to the US and Canada throughout February of next year”, says Eivør, who last visited the continent in 2022. “These will be full band shows with only a limited amount of tickets available. Our label friend Sylvaine will be joining us as support.”

“I am beyond excited to finally be back playing in North America with my first-ever solo tour of the content”, Sylvaine says. “The wonderfully magical Eivør and I are about to hit the road together here in Europe – something I’ve looked forward to all of 2024 – and I am so very glad we get to bring this package over to our fans in North America next year”.

Eivør calls her Nordic home in the remote Faroe Islands a landscape of extremes. Sitting in the North Atlantic Ocean just above Scotland and southeast of Iceland, with a total population of about 50,000, the climate is “full of contrasts—very dark, heavy winters and bright summers.” Growing up in a small village there, of about 400 people, it’s those contrasts that have inspired Eivør’s music throughout her career.  

Often considered to be one of the most prolific and unique Nordic artists of her generation, Eivør has released 11 studio albums to date, crossing musical genres and always pushing the envelope of the expected. Awarded with the Nordic Council Music Price in 2021, Eivør’s musical journey continues to fascinate and has seen her perform across the globe; from Europe’s biggest festival stages to providing the soundtrack to Netflix’s hit series The Last Kingdom and the video game God of War: Ragnarök.  

Her new album ENN ties back to Eivør’s Nordic roots. Most of the lyrics, sung entirely in Faroese, were penned in collaboration with the Faroese poet Marjun Syderbø Kjelnæs. Eivør calls the lyrics to the title track especially “hardcore.” The song is about war—“the wars that are going on in the world especially lately, but that have always been going on,” Eivør says, “and how to find a glimpse of light in this overwhelming darkness.” The guttural penultimate track, “UPP ÚR ØSKUNI / RISE FROM THE ASHES,” is a thrilling outlier mixing growling beatboxing with visceral throat singing (it’s certainly Eivør’s most metal moment).  

ENN stands out among Eivør’s discography as a bold new venture. Her debut for Season of Mist, the album leans heavier into dark electronics. Her new Prophet-5 synthesizer hardly made it out of the box before she keyed up “HUGSI BERT UM TEG/STILL JUST YOU”, a swooning bit of dream-pop that dances like the colors of the milky way.

On a grand scale, ENN follows a cosmic arc. The title track is a symphonic, war-torn space odyssey. But the album also dwells on more earthly concerns. Lead single “JARÐARTRÁ/DUST TO DUST” is told from the perspective of a wounded mother earth, who calls to us with a steadily thumping bassline that’s as dark and warm as our planet’s molten core. “Come lie down in my blue embrace”, Eivør sings, reaching into her operatic register, as if beckoning us toward the light.       

On ENN, Eivør moves heaven and earth.

LETHAL TECHNOLOGY Drop ‘Forbidden Flesh’ Music Video

Posted by tarjavirmakari on September 26, 2024
Posted in: News. Tagged: LETHAL TECHNOLOGY. Leave a comment

Swiss industrial prog-death metal trailblazers Lethal Technology are thrilled to present the video for their fierce new track, “Forbidden Flesh,” from their standout album Mechanical Era, available now via Wormholedeath.

“Forbidden Flesh,” the opening track of Mechanical Era, thrusts you into a dark, apocalyptic, and icy sonic landscape. The technology that once served humanity is on the verge of rebellion, poised to overthrow its creators and dominate them instead.

This track showcases the band’s ambition to break free from conventions with their distinctive fusion of death, industrial, and progressive metal. Lethal Technology isn’t afraid to push boundaries, as evident in Sofiane Thoulon’s hauntingly melodic vocals layered over death metal blast beats.

Welcome to the world of Lethal Technology—where the future meets the ferocity of sound.

Lethal Technology is a genre-bending behemoth, drawing inspiration from a diverse arsenal that includes Devin Townsend, Strapping Young Lad, Fear Factory, Dying Fetus, Dream Theater, video game soundtracks, and even a sprinkle of 80’s giants like Genesis. This unique blend results in a sound that defies categorization, a monstrous fusion of technical prowess and raw aggression.

Rome Death Metallers ADE Sign to Time To Kill Records, New Album Coming

Posted by tarjavirmakari on September 26, 2024
Posted in: News. Tagged: ADE. Leave a comment

Time To Kill Records is pleased to announce the addition of Rome death metal act ADE to its evergrowing and varied roster. The Italian band will release their fifth album in the coming months.

Stay tuned for more details, the first single and pre-orders, which will launch soon!

ADE
 is an Italian death metal band forged in 2008. Right from the start, the band chose Ancient Rome as the focus of its themes and main source of inspiration: visually, musically and lyrically. The inclusion of traditional melodies and folk instruments gives the band’s technical death metal a strong epic character.

ADE have released four full-length albums so far: “Prooemium Sanguine” (2010), “Spartacus” (2013, featuring George Kollias as guest drummer), “Carthago delenda est” (2016) and “Rise of the Empire” (2019).

Known for their intense, dynamic, and interactive live performances, the Italian act has already made their mark on concert halls and festivals across Europe, sharing the stage with renowned acts such as Behemoth, Morbid Angel, Asphyx, Possessed, Hypocrisy and many more and performing at legends festivals such as Wacken Open Air (2009), Mass Deathruction Festival (2014), Inferno Metal Festival, Fosch Fest (2015) and more recently Stonehenge Festival (2023).

AUTARKH Announce New Lineup Ahead of European Dates

Posted by tarjavirmakari on September 26, 2024
Posted in: News. Tagged: AUTARKH. Leave a comment
Photo by Luna Obsidia

Autarkh are locked in a state of constant evolution. After the dissolution of Dodecahedron, in 2019, frontman Michel Nienhuis assembled a new band of innovators for his blackened, electro-shocked  vision of the future on Autarkh’s debut Form in Motion. Just last year, the contemporary metal band pushed their cybernetic view on the digital age to even greater extremes.    

“It is even safe to say that the Autarkh that exists on Emergent is not the same Autarkh that existed on Form in Motion”, No Clean Singing wrote about their latest album, “…right when you’re able to put a pin in why you’re enjoying a particular segment of Emergent, Autarkh problem themselves off in a completely different direction with joyous abandon”.

The circularity that courses through Autarkh has even sparked two separate alter egos. Autarkh III re-imagines their cutting-edge contemporary metal as ambient drones, while Autarkh Collective is a fully improvised collaboration that features a revolving lineup around Nienhuis. 

While their third album is already in its earliest test phases, before the band embarks on their first tour supporting Emergent, today, Autarkh are introducing two new members.

For the very first time, Autarkh will now feature a live drummer. Nienhuis’ old band mate Jasper Barendregt has earned a reputation as both a brutal metal drummer and a refined groove master during his time in Dodecahedron, Ulsect and Our Oceans. Adding him to the lineup will not only inject heart-pounding fervor to the band’s rhythm section but frees electronic wizard Tijnn Verbruggen to focus entirely on his dazzling synthetic textures and razor-sharp percussive layers.

“I find the synergy between these musicians inspiring, especially how it evolves new and existing cooperations”, Barendregt says. “Teaming up with Autarkh has been a logical and intuitive step for me. I appreciate the mutual trust, respect and admiration between these individuals, who also align with my hybrid live drumming experiments. It’s rewarding to work on new music as well as re-imagining work of Autarkh’s precursor, Dodecahedron, which I was part of from inception to disbandment”.

Unfortunately, former bassist Desmond Kuijk has left to focus on other priorities, but Autarkh have found a talented replacement. Max Blok is the bassist for the heavy rock band Dead Eyed Creek and live guitarist for Autarkh label mates and progressive metal scientists Alkaloid. He’s also worked as a session musician for Ruins of Beverast and Dark Fortress. His supercharged low-end will bring even more heft to the band’s industrial-sized riffs.    

“It’s a pleasure to be working with people that are not afraid to try something different and keep re-inventing themselves in the process”, says Blok. “I’m grateful to be joining this group of very skilled musicians and composers”.

Autarkh will debut their new lineup live next year when they play a string of shows in The Netherlands and Belgium with Farer and Alkahest.

AUTARKH is a group of music adventurers dedicated to pushing the boundaries of their artistic development. The contemporary metal outfit was founded in Tilburg (NL) by vocalist/guitarist Michel Nienhuis and can be seen as a development of the artistic vision of his previous band DODECAHEDRON. In 2019, Nienhuis teamed up with producer Joris Bonis (DODECAHEDRON, ULSECT), guitarist/producer David Luiten (INFERUM), bassist Desmond Kuijk (DEAR MOTHER) and electronics wizard Tijnn Verbruggen, musicians with backgrounds ranging from metal to techno.

The debut album Form In Motion (Season Of Mist, 2021) feels like an evolution from the two albums Nienhuis released with Dodecahedron. Musically, because of the radical approach the band takes with their rhythm section: IDM-style beats, glitch effects and percussion are perfectly balanced with crushing riffs and vocals that range from tormented screams to exciting harmonies. Lyrically, because the album is more about a personal experience of human nature and
the nature of the universe.

Autarkh continues its approach of inner exploration on its sophomore full-length album Emergent. It delivers increased versatility and contrast, and sees the band expand towards more uplifting and consonant territories. On Emergent, composers Nienhuis’s and Luiten’s statements capture the same capriciousness and unease of Form In Motion, this time leaving a more open, diverse and radiant imprint.

Circularity has become a key component of how these musicians handle their artistic content. An alternative three- piece band called AUTARKH III was founded in 2021 wherein Luiten, Verbruggen and Nienhuis reimagine their work in a different musical context. AUTARKH III focuses on ambient and drone atmospheres, improvised sound collages and heavier down-tempo arrangements while experimenting with inverted storylines and rearranged AUTARKH themes. When the opportunity arose in 2023 to participate in a 100% improvised collaboration with Drone Assembly and Kypski during Best Kept Secret festival, another corner of the Autarkh universe was unlocked and ultimately led to the establishment of a free improv group with a varying line-up known as AUTARKH COLLECTIVE. The debut of this collective will be released in 2024.

Form In Motion explored the boundaries of sonic extremes; Autarkh III’s Roadburn Redux 2021 showed subtlety, introversion and contrast; and Emergent sheds a brighter light on the inner self and exposes it to the world with intensity and conviction. The group shows diversity and nuance while preserving their intense and razor-sharp edge. With performances at Roadburn festival (NL) in 2021 and 2022, Dutch television show Muziekstad and Hellfest (FR) in 2022, 4 releases in 4 years and numerous press features praising their artistic endeavors, the group shows their vivid imagination and serious work ethic – and they are just getting started.

Autarkh are currently working on their third studio album with a new lineup featuring Jasper Barendregt (ex-DODECAHEDRON) on drums and Max Blok (ALKALOID, DEAD EYED CREEK) on bass.
